I always get asked, “why didn’t I know sooner my butt wasn’t working, I can run, jump, squat, flip?”  And the answer boils down to your butt may have not worked well for a while or fired too late, but the body was able to compensate for it with the use of your lower back or quads or hip flexors and at some point those become overworked and that’s when you start to notice.  There’s a little more science and nuisance involved, and if you’re interested, you know where to reach me. 


Here’s an exercise I like to give my patients to help get cued in on a good gluteus medius contraction.

TFL/ITB:  I want to take a second to point out the small muscle called the tensor fascia latae. This is on the outside of your hip and it’s tissues run directly into the IT band.  This muscle is great at compensating for WEAK GLUTES!  

You should feel the outside of your butt working (the area where my hand is placed, which is right behind your hip bone) but NOT the outside of your hip/thigh. Make sure your QUAD isn’t doing all the work! Give this exercise a try and if you have any questions, be sure to reach out!
